The global ibuf used for hot Lua and Lua C code didn't have
ownership management. As a result, it could be reused in some
unexpected ways during Lua GC via __gc handlers, even if it was
currently in use in some code below the stack.

The patch makes cord_ibuf_take() steal the global buffer from its
global stash, and assign to the current fiber. cord_ibuf_put()
puts it back to the stash, and detaches from the fiber. If yield
happens before cord_ibuf_put(), the buffer is detached
automatically.

Fiber attach/detach is done via on_yield/on_stop triggers. The
buffer is not supposed to survive a yield, so this allows to
free/put the buffer back to the stash even if the owner didn't do
that. For instance, if a Lua exception was raised before
cord_ibuf_put() was called.

This makes cord buffer being safe to use in any yield-free code,
even if Lua GC might be started. And in non-Lua code as well.
